Introduction
For those closely following Cadillac news, it may come as a surprise that the American automaker has discontinued its CT6 model. They are soon expected to introduce a distinctive new vehicle, the Celestiq, as they aim to establish a strong presence in the electric vehicle market.
Design and Technology
With production set to begin at General Motors' Detroit-Hamtramck Assembly plant, the Celestiq is said to represent "the ultimate expression of Cadillac design and technology, delivering an unparalleled luxury experience."

The Future
Moving forward, it is crucial for Cadillac to avoid past mistakes and not launch an incomplete product, as seen with the ELR hybrid. Fortunately, the Celestiq is expected to utilize a new electric vehicle platform from General Motors, rather than relying on previous architectures.
